In 1905, Violet Harrington entered the world in Massachusetts, born to James Bradford Demoranville And Lena J Demoranville. In 1910, Violet Harrington resided in New Bedford Ward 2, Bristol, Massachusetts, USA. Violet Harrington married Herman Forrest Harrington, and had children including Bradford F Harrington, Donald Harrington, Donald John Harrington, Frederick Emerson Harrington, Marilyn Harrington. Violet Harrington passed away in 1979 in Rochester, Strafford, New Hampshire.
